The 74th Texas Legislature through a concurrent resolution signed by then Gov. George W. Bush, established the LSFM as the Texas Aviation Hall of Fame. The LSFM quickly organized a capital campaign and the Texas Aviation Hall of Fame Education Center was completed in November of 1999. Housed in the new addition are the displays presenting each inductee's experiences and contributions to aviation. Other rotating and permanent educational exhibits designed to increase knowledge, interest and the impact of aviation on today's world are found throughout the Education Center.
These are just two of the many exhibits in the Texas Aviation Hall of Fame at the Lone Star Flight Museum.
L: President George H.W. Bush was inducted into the TAHF in 1997as part of the first class of inductees.
T: A replica of USS Hornet is shown along with plaques noting the “Texans” who were part of the Doolittle Raiders.
